The Impact of Cartel Violence on Communities
Guys, when cartel killings become a regular headline, it’s not just news; it’s a sign of a community under siege. The impact of this violence goes way beyond the immediate victims. We’re talking about fear that permeates daily life, making people afraid to go out, send their kids to school, or even run their businesses. This constant state of anxiety erodes the social fabric, leading to a breakdown of trust and a sense of helplessness. Local economies suffer immensely. Tourists stay away, legitimate businesses struggle to operate, and essential services can be disrupted. This creates a vicious cycle where poverty and lack of opportunity can, unfortunately, make some individuals more susceptible to recruitment by cartels, perpetuating the violence. Think about the psychological toll: the trauma experienced by witnesses, the grief of families, and the long-term effects on children growing up in such environments. It’s a heavy burden that these communities carry. Furthermore, the presence of heavily armed cartel members often means that law enforcement faces immense challenges. Sometimes, the lines can blur, and the fear of retaliation can make it difficult for ordinary citizens to cooperate with authorities. This allows cartels to operate with a degree of impunity, further entrenching their power and influence. We're also seeing significant displacement, as people flee violence-stricken areas in search of safety. This creates humanitarian crises, straining resources in neighboring regions and creating new challenges for governments. The international dimension is also huge. The demand for drugs in some countries fuels the cartels’ profits, making it a global issue. Addressing cartel violence requires a comprehensive strategy that includes not only robust law enforcement but also economic development, social programs, and international cooperation. Regional Hotspots and Emerging Trends
The discussion around cartel killings news today often centers on specific regions that have become notorious for cartel activity. Mexico, of course, remains a focal point, with ongoing struggles in states like Jalisco, Guanajuato, and Michoacán frequently making international headlines. However, it's crucial to understand that cartel influence and violence are not confined to one country. We're seeing shifts and expansions into other parts of Latin America, and even increasingly, concerns are being raised about their presence and activities in North America and Europe. Emerging trends include the diversification of cartel operations beyond drug trafficking, encompassing activities like human smuggling, extortion, and the illicit trade of weapons and natural resources. This diversification not only increases their revenue streams but also makes them more complex and harder to combat. Another significant trend is the increasing sophistication of their tactics, which now often involve the use of advanced technology, including encrypted communication, drones for surveillance and even attacks, and cyber warfare. This poses a significant challenge for law enforcement agencies that may not have the same technological capabilities. Furthermore, the fragmentation of larger cartels into smaller, more agile cells can make them more unpredictable and harder to track, while still maintaining significant destructive potential. This decentralization can also make it harder to dismantle the entire organization, as leaders might be replaced or new factions emerge rapidly. Staying Informed: Reliable Sources for Cartel News
In the age of 24/7 news cycles, guys, it's super easy to get overwhelmed or even misled when looking for information about cartel killings. That's why sticking to reliable sources is absolutely key. When we talk about reliable news, we mean outlets that prioritize fact-checking, have a strong track record of journalistic integrity, and often have correspondents on the ground. Major international news organizations like Reuters, the Associated Press (AP), The New York Times, The Wall Street Journal, and the BBC often provide in-depth reporting on cartel activities, backed by investigative journalism and rigorous verification processes. These outlets tend to offer a more nuanced perspective, going beyond sensationalism to explore the complex underlying issues. It’s also really important to look at specialized publications and research institutions that focus on security, criminology, and Latin American affairs. Organizations like the International Crisis Group, the Woodrow Wilson International Center for Scholars, and academic journals dedicated to crime and security studies can offer deeper analysis and data-driven insights that might not make it into daily headlines. Be wary of social media rumors or unverified reports, as these can spread misinformation rapidly and contribute to public anxiety. While social media can be a source of immediate, on-the-ground information, it should always be cross-referenced with credible news sources before being accepted as fact. Government reports from agencies like the U.S. Department of Justice or reports from international bodies such as the United Nations Office on Drugs and Crime (UNODC) can also provide valuable, albeit sometimes less immediate, information on trends and official assessments.
